WebAug 24, 2015 · Optimal Pacing for 800m Race Recent studies on pacing strategies and world record (WR) progressions support this classification of the 800m as an extended sprint. Although the 800m and 1500m races can be complementary, the optimal pacing strategy of the 800m is more similar to the 400m since both exhibit a declaration effect (9, 19). The driving rain ... WebOct 15, 2013 · The Workout. The workout consists of 12 repeats at goal race pace. The overall goal of the workout is to run 12×300 at 43-45 seconds if you are looking to run sub 2:00 in the 800 for the first time. The first time they do this workout most athletes do not usually complete 12 repeats at 300 meters because once they drop off the race pace the ...
